Distribution of gamma-aminobutyric acid, glycine, glutamate and aspartate in the cochlear nucleus of the rat.

作者信息

Godfrey D A, Carter J A, Lowry O H, Matschinsky F M

出版信息

J Histochem Cytochem. 1978 Feb;26(2):118-26. doi: 10.1177/26.2.624832.

Abstract

The distributions of gamma-aminobutyric acid (GABA), glycine, glutamate and aspartate were measured in cochlear nuclei of two rats by quantitative histochemical mapping procedures. The levels and distributions in the two rats were comparable, and resembled those previously reported for cat cochlear nucleus. The results are consistent with a concept that these putative transmitter amino acids have similar levels and distributions in the cochlear nucleus among mammals.
